XTension alpha available please test for a few minutes at least!
Philippe SCHMUCK
philippe-schmuck at orange.fr
Mon Apr 25 05:40:16 EDT 2022
Hi James,
I’ve started to try your latest alpha release.
I’m on a M1 (not my usual XTension computer, just for the alpha testing) and Mac OS 12.1
I’m getting an error with the Hue interface:
25/04/2022 11:33:00 XTension v9.4.47 (build:1053) Starting Up…
…
25/04/2022 11:33:08 hue2.isf created on: 13/04/2022 16:54:49, modified on: 13/04/2022 16:55:35
...
25/04/2022 11:33:24 Starting Interface "Philips Hue Bridge RdC
25/04/2022 11:33:24 executing: /Users/philippe/Documents/XTension\ Support/XTension.app/Contents/Resources/python3/MacOS/python /Users/philippe/Documents/XTension\ Support/XTension.app/Contents/Resources/Plugins/hue2.isf/hue.py 127.0.0.1 52301 04
25/04/2022 11:33:25 Philips Hue Bridge RdC: connecting to hub at: 192.168.1.100
25/04/2022 11:33:25 Philips Hue Bridge RdC: Hue plugin is using Slow Polling. Remote light changes and sensor inputs will take longer to update.
25/04/2022 11:33:25 Philips Hue Bridge RdC: Traceback (most recent call last):
25/04/2022 11:33:25 Philips Hue Bridge RdC: File "/Users/philippe/Documents/XTension Support/XTension.app/Contents/Resources/Plugins/hue2.isf/hue.py", line 4048, in <module>
25/04/2022 11:33:25 Philips Hue Bridge RdC: hue = XTHue()
25/04/2022 11:33:25 Philips Hue Bridge RdC: File "/Users/philippe/Documents/XTension Support/XTension.app/Contents/Resources/Plugins/hue2.isf/hue.py", line 2584, in __init__
25/04/2022 11:33:25 Philips Hue Bridge RdC: validateUsername()
25/04/2022 11:33:25 Philips Hue Bridge RdC: File "/Users/philippe/Documents/XTension Support/XTension.app/Contents/Resources/Plugins/hue2.isf/hue.py", line 3449, in validateUsername
25/04/2022 11:33:25 Philips Hue Bridge RdC: if "unauthorized user" in reply:
25/04/2022 11:33:25 Philips Hue Bridge RdC: TypeError: a bytes-like object is required, not 'str'
25/04/2022 11:33:32 Set value of "Salon Lampe Cheminee" to 100
25/04/2022 11:33:32 error sending ON to lamp: POST data should be bytes, an iterable of bytes, or a file object. It cannot be of type str.
25/04/2022 11:33:37 Set value of "Salon Lampe Cheminee" to 0
25/04/2022 11:33:37 exception when attempting to send Off for device: Salon Lampe Cheminee error: POST data should be bytes, an iterable of bytes, or a file object. It cannot be of type str.
Thanks,
Philippe
> Le 13 avr. 2022 à 19:48, James Sentman <james at sentman.com> a écrit :
>
> Good afternoon!
>
> Meant to get this out 2 days ago but between having sick kids home from school and my own debugging continuing to turn up things I can fix it hasn’t been ready until now.
>
> https://www.machomeautomation.com/doku.php/current/beta
>
> You DO NOT need to be running OSX 12.3 in order to test this. Please give it a few moments of runtime on any OS that is supported.
>
> The point of this release is to completely remove the requirement for the system to have python2.7 installed which was removed in OSX 12.3. If you can run the above alpha until there are some errors to report or until something happens that doesn’t work properly and has some log entries you can send me that would be very helpful in making sure the same problems don’t show up in the next actual release. Since no other changes to the database are made you can go back to the last release at any time it starts to give you trouble.
>
> I fully expect there to be problems as the changes from Python2 to 3 are many and some are subtle and not obvious from code review. I have been running this build for days on my own machines without any further problems but this does not test every single possible code path that had to be altered. Once you have some log data for me you can go back to the release until I can sort it out.
>
> I would appreciate it if the log entries of any errors be sent to me directly off the list just in case there is a lot of it so that we dont fill everyones in boxes with log output that won’t mean anything to them.
>
> Your help with this is greatly appreciated! And after this is working we can go back to working on new things and bug fixing as needed until Apple changes the next big thing that I have to rebuild everything because of.
>
>
> Thanks,
> James
>
>
> James Sentman http://www.PlanetaryGear.org http://MacHomeAutomation.com
>
>
>
>
> _______________________________________________
> XTensionList mailing list
> XTensionList at machomeautomation.com
> http://mail.machomeautomation.com/mailman/listinfo/xtensionlist
More information about the XTensionList
mailing list